In Gen III, it has no effect. It only has an effect in Gen IV. And it's effect is when the holder is hit by a super effective move, the pokemon recovered 1/4 of it's HP.

Also, I believe altering the Trendy Phrase in Dewford Hall shuffles the position of Feebas, but then it is still just as hard to find, so a trade if you can get one is best.
